Tuesday, Washington Post Live presented Business of Sports – Q and A with panelists Ted Leonsis, owner the Washington Capitals, Wizards and Mystics (Monumental Sports), Robert Tanenbaum, principal owner of the Washington Nationals and Marla Lerner Tanenbaum, chairperson of the Washington Nationals Dream Foundation, Daniel Snyder, owner of the Washington Redskins and Will Chang, owner of D.C. United.
